While you do not need to be a very professional athlete to be a CNA, remember that the job of a CNA is not a sedentary one. You will certainly be doing a great deal of strolling, and you might be raising, moving, or transforming patients. Your job with clients will certainly entail managing personal physical functions, as well as blood and injuries.


Actually, CNAs can experience substantially different days based on where they function, the sort of clients they take care of, and their job hours. As an example, a CNA functioning nights and weekends in a retirement home usually has a various experience than functioning three 12-hour shifts per week in a neonatal unit (cna jobs near me).


Eight-hour shifts typically last from 7:00 a.m. to 3:00 p.m., 3:00 p.m. to 11:00 p.m., or 11:00 p.m. to 7:00 a.m. Most jobs are composed of 32-40 hours weekly, and lots of settings require CNAs to work at the very least one weekend break change each month. As of May 2020, nursing aides gained ordinary yearly incomes of $32,050. Those in the top 10% of earners got an average of $42,110, while those in the lower 10% earned just $22,750. Wages for CNAs can differ significantly, so people considering this course ought to research study and ensure normal profits fulfill their demands. Earning this qualification will certainly additionally aid you stand out from various other candidates during the job interview process. CNA is not a level but rather a certification. Since it takes just a few weeks to months to end up being a CNA, these training programs are much shorter than nursing level programs. That said, taking care of aides who determine they intend to advance the CNA occupation course can pursue a degree.




Many state boards of nursing offer a checklist of accepted programs to assist pupils choose a reliable alternative. After finishing all requirements, graduates have to take the CNA certification examination administered by their state and obtain a passing grade. They can after that apply for licensure. To maintain licensure, CNAs have to follow continuing education a fantastic read and learning hour needs set by their state board of nursing.
